Introduction

When it comes to lash extension glue, humidity plays a crucial role in the application process. Understanding the right humidity levels can significantly impact the effectiveness of your lash adhesive. Lash extension glue humidity typically ranges between 40% to 60% for optimal performance. When humidity is too low, the glue may not bond properly, leading to premature shedding of the extensions. Conversely, excessive humidity can cause the adhesive to cure too quickly, resulting in clumping and improper application.

For lash technicians and enthusiasts alike, monitoring humidity is essential for achieving beautiful, long-lasting results. Here are some key points to consider regarding lash extension glue humidity:
  • Ideal Range: Aim for 40-60% humidity during application.
  • Tools: Use a hygrometer to measure humidity levels in your workspace.
  • Adjustments: Consider using a dehumidifier or humidifier to maintain optimal conditions.
  • Client Comfort: Ensure your clients are comfortable during the application process, as extreme humidity can affect their experience.
